Butt Hinges

A butt hinge is a kind of hinge for doors that is made up of two plates that are connected by pins. It is one of the most useful inventions in human history and can be used in a variety of applications, including doors gates, gates and lids for cabinets, and window shutters.

There are many different types of butts hinges in various sizes, materials and designs. These variations are designed to meet different purposes, including added strength, security and installations that require the hinges to function in a different way from the standard ones.

Butt hinges differ from continuous hinges that connect directly to door frames and jambs. Instead, they are installed in an recessed space cut out of the moving object as well as the surface to which it is attached. This unique method of installation offers greater durability and strength.

When installing a butt-hinged hinge, the first step is to determine the correct position of the door and the frame. The hinges will be secured in the correct places using the appropriate screws. After the hinges have been secured they can be checked to ensure that they properly close and align with each other. If necessary, adjustments can be made using the compression adjustment screw.

There are two kinds of butts hinges, the full mortise and the half mortise. Full-mortise hinges feature leaves that fit completely into the recess inside the jamb or frame of the door, while half-mortise hinges only partially penetrate the surface to which they are attached. They are available in three or four knuckles.

Brass butt hinges are a popular option due to their attractive design and durability. However, they need to be maintained regularly in order to avoid them becoming tarnished or unsightly due to the accumulation of corrosion and dirt. Regular cleaning and lubrication of the hinges can extend their lifespan and ensure they are in good condition.

Butt hinges provide excellent functionality and are very cost-effective compared to other hinges with heavy duty. They are also very durable and can handle a lot weight without breaking. They are therefore an excellent choice for use in industrial and commercial settings.

Flag hinges for upvc doors

The flag hinge, designed to fit uPVC door furniture, is highly versatile. It is available in a variety of colours that are compatible with the furniture. It offers good security and has been tested for cycle resistance to over 300,000 cycles. It is easy to adjust with simple allen key adjustments and comes with an integrated swivel feature.

This type hinge is typically used on upvc door hinge repair near me doors both back and front. The male end of the hinge is designed like a flagpole and a flag. This gives it its name. The design of a flag hinge allows it to be disassembled, making it ideal for the removal and handling of heavy doors.

Depending on the manufacturer certain hinges are also adjustable laterally up to 2 millimeters. This adjustment is typically made with a screw at the bottom of the hinge, which can be tightened or loosen with an Allen key. It is important to know which screw is responsible for what, as some of them may be marked differently.

All hinges should be checked and adjusted regularly to ensure smooth operation. A hinge that is not correctly adjusted can cause the hinge to sag, which can result in gaps around the door. This can have an impact on energy efficiency and also allow drafts into the home. A loose hinge is not as sturdy as one that is fully adjusted, and could cause damage over time.

There are many common indicators of a hinge problem that can be seen, such as visible gaps and the sound of squeaking when shutting or opening the door. These issues are usually caused by loose screws. They can be repaired easily using the help of a screwdriver. It is essential to be careful to avoid stripping the screw holes by over tightening.

Easy Clean Hinges

The easy clean hinge comes equipped with a sliding mechanism that lets you reach the outside of your window from inside your home. This makes it easier to clean windows that are difficult to reach, especially those in multi-storey buildings. The friction hinges are available in both a right and left handed variant and can be used with most upvc window replacement hinges and aluminium windows. They are able to be installed to replace window hardware, if the length, stack height and track width are all the same.

Easy clean hinges do not have buttons or catches, and require only one-handed operation to release the hinge mechanism from the emergency egress position to the easy clean opening position. They are a great option for homes with children or elderly residents. They're also a safe option for windows that can be used as fire escapes, since they can be opened to a full 90-degree angle - helping to comply with current fire and safety regulations.

The easy-clean hinge will automatically return to its original egress position when you shut your window. The unique design of these hinges also helps reduce noise in your work and living areas, which makes them a great choice for hospitality or office projects.
